How much does it cost to get a cat from Battersea?


Battersea:

How much does it cost to rehome a Battersea cat? Our rehoming fee is £95 for cats (over six months), £125 for kittens (under six months) or £170 for a pair of cats and £225 for a pair of kittens We accept debit/credit card as payment (we are unable to accept cheques).

How long do cats usually live?


Cats:

Life expectancy depends on many things, including one important factor – whether your cat is an indoor-only cat or an outdoor cat. Indoor cats generally live from 12-18 years of age Many may live to be in their early 20s.

Best Age: What is the best age to adopt a kitten

The Ideal Age to Adopt a Kitten Ideally, kittens should go to their new home around 12 weeks of age 3 While some kittens can go home earlier, the closer you wait until 12 or 13 weeks, the better off the kitten will be.

Female Kitten: Should I get male or female kitten

Choosing a gender Males, or toms, can be friendlier than females Intact male cats “spray” to mark their territory and “howl” for females (this is usually not a problem if you get him neutered). Female cats tend to be more reserved than males but are far less likely to spray.


Kitten Sleep: Where should a kitten sleep

Place a cardboard box on its side with a thick fleecy blanket inside so that the kitten has somewhere to hide if it feels a little shy or insecure. Position a padded washable cat bed in a quiet area away from the food, water and litter tray areas.

Do cats know they are brother and sister?


Brother:

Cats know that they’re related based on a shared scent Mothers will treat their own kittens differently from outsiders, and siblings seem to get along well, even once they’ve reached adulthood. However, if the siblings are separated, they may forget each other as their shared scent will have been lost.
